As the bus drew closer to the stadium, assistant coach Robin Pflugrad, a migrant from Read's old institution at Portland State, spotted something dangling from the ramparts. Were those nooses? And stuffed bear heads?

"Man, this is intense," Pflugrad recalled thinking. "I thought I would understand, but I didn't. During warmups, it was unbelievable what people would say. Talk about learning some new language. I learned a lot in Bozeman."

Montana head coach Mick Delaney (2012-14), who loved playing the Cats in Bozeman:

“Probably my favorite memory was beating them in Bozeman and watching them walk across that field at the end of the third quarter. Twice. That’s a pretty vivid memory.”
